LocalSecuritySystems.com
Home
/
Alabama
/
Selma
Security System Providers in Selma, Alabama
Showing 1 Security System Providers
Expand
Collapse
Selcom
(334) 874-8375
1605 W Highland Ave
Selma, Alabama
View Listing